Ticket: Slimmed image breaks runtime on Pellarc build agents.

Repro steps:
1. Build the hollowed image with the strip-layers profile enabled.
2. Push to the staging registry and deploy to the canary pool.
3. Container exits with a missing shared-library error within ten seconds.

Expected: parity with the full image. Actual: crash loop. Suspect the trim step removes the resolver libs. To pull the failing image from the staging registry, authenticate with the token below.

session JWT of tawip-kajog = eyJhbGciOiJIUzI1NiIsInR5cCI6IkpXVCJ9.eyJzdWIiOiI2dKYGGIn0.afsnASii

Ticket: Consent banner rollout — phase 2 (Lumenio web properties). The banner config has been staged to the Quarrel CDN and passed QA on the Veldholm test cluster. Rollout is gated behind the `consent_v2` flag. Before enabling in production, we need a formal sign-off per compliance policy. Sign-off is required from the following approver.

named custodian: Druion Kelix Brivan

## v2.8.1 — Setting renamed

The old `GLACIERPINE_ARCHIVE_MODE` flag is now `COLDVAULT_ARCHIVE_POLICY`. It controls how Brumehaven's cold storage buckets are tiered after 90 days of inactivity. Update any scripts referencing the old name before the next deploy. The archiver also needs its rotation credential in the env file; add the following line below.

secret setting of tajof-bahif: COURIER_KEY3=65d

Mail Room Relocation — Pellford Annexe to Basement B2, effective Monday. Facilities desk: redirect couriers at the gate from day one. Old room stays locked for two weeks while shelving is moved; after that it becomes storage for the Lonsdale refit. Parcel lockers transfer Tuesday; franking machine Wednesday. Update the intranet map and the courier briefing sheet. Trolley route runs via the B2 service corridor only. Until the reader on the B2 door is reprogrammed, use the interim pass code below.

badge for tajeg-kagap: bdg-EWZTJN-83588199